5 years agoFor "How to select", usually click on the item or item name portion.
For layers, click on the layer name part in "Layers palette" to select "Layers".
Copying is possible even if there is a selection range that encloses in a box with "selecting a layer" in it.
After copying is complete, select another canvas (switch) and paste.
If the canvas size is the same, it will be pasted in the same place. If the canvas size is different, it will be pasted based on the upper left.
